help with backhand & rewrite
|
|
Hello List, I've been fighting with mod_backhand and mod_rewrite for a couple of days now. For my sanity's sake I'm hoping someone can help me with this. Here's my (seemingly simple) problem: I have a two-tiered backhand set up and I want to prepend some data onto each url before backhand sends it off to a second-tier server. When a request comes into the first tier server(s) for: /uri/path/file.html I want to modify (rewrite) it so that this goes to the second tier: /PREPEND/DATA/uri/path/file.html I've tried every way I can think of to get this working, but i think the basic idea goes something like this: RewriteRule ^/(.*)$ /PREPEND/DATA/$1 Has anyone gotten a setup like this working? Is it possible for backhand and rewrite to play nice together?
